#2925c5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2925c5 is composed of 16.1% red, 14.5%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.2% cyan, 81.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 241.5 degrees, a saturation of 68.4% and a lightness of 45.9%. #2925c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#524aff with #00008b.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#2925c5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03030f is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2925c5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d6d7d is the less saturated color, while #0701e9 is the most saturated one.
